Selecting the Ideal Location for Your Pineapple Beds

Choose a sunny, well-drained site for planting pineapples in organic compost beds to ensure optimal growth and fruit production. Pineapples thrive in tropical and subtropical climates with temperatures between 65degF and 95degF. Your soil should have a pH of 4.5 to 6.5, enriched with organic matter to support root development and moisture retention. Avoid low-lying areas prone to waterlogging, as excess moisture can cause root rot and hinder plant health.

How to Plant Pineapple Crowns or Slips in Compost Beds

Plant pineapple crowns or slips directly into well-drained organic compost beds rich in nutrients to promote healthy growth. Ensure each crown or slip is planted about 2-3 inches deep, covering the base with moist compost while leaving the leafy top exposed. Maintain consistent moisture without waterlogging the soil to support root development and prevent rot. Your pineapple plants will thrive in compost that retains moisture yet allows excess water to drain effectively.

Organic Mulching Techniques to Retain Moisture and Suppress Weeds

Using organic mulch, such as straw or coconut husk, helps retain soil moisture effectively during pineapple cultivation. Mulch reduces water evaporation, maintaining a consistent moisture level crucial for pineapple roots. It also suppresses weed growth by blocking sunlight, minimizing competition for nutrients in your organic compost beds. Applying a 3-5 inch layer of mulch enhances soil health, promoting healthier pineapple plants and higher yields.

Recognizing and Preventing Common Pineapple Diseases

Common pineapple diseases such as heart rot, fusariosis, and mealybug wilt can severely impact your crop yield when planting in organic compost beds. Maintaining well-drained soil and avoiding overwatering helps prevent fungal infections like Phytophthora root rot. Regular inspection for mealybugs and the application of natural insect deterrents protect your plants from virus transmission. Using disease-resistant pineapple varieties enhances resilience against common pathogens in organic cultivation.
